2004 Toyota Kluger Headlight Bulbs: Purpose, Maintenance, and Replacement

The 2004 Toyota Kluger, a popular SUV known for its reliability and robust performance, definitely uses headlight bulbs as an essential part of its lighting system. Headlights are crucial for both safety and visibility, especially when driving at night or in poor weather conditions. They allow the driver to see the road ahead clearly and ensure other road users can spot the vehicle easily. Without properly functioning headlight bulbs, driving could become dangerous or even illegal, as most regions require at least one working headlight at all times.

When it comes to the 2004 Toyota Kluger, the headlight assembly typically uses conventional halogen bulbs. These bulbs provide a bright, white light that illuminates the road efficiently. Halogen bulbs are the most common type of headlight bulbs for vehicles from this era, striking a good balance between cost, performance, and lifespan. Unlike LED or HID bulbs found in more modern vehicles, halogen bulbs rely on a tungsten filament enclosed in a halogen gas-filled bulb to produce light.

Knowing the purpose of the headlight bulbs helps in understanding why keeping them in good working order is so important. Headlight bulbs enable safe driving during night time, fog, rain, and other low-visibility conditions. Bright, well-functioning headlights improve reaction time and help avoid accidents by clearly revealing hazards, road signs, pedestrians, and other vehicles. The 2004 Toyota Kluger's design ensures that its lighting system meets regulatory demands while offering adequate illumination for various driving environments.

Replacing or maintaining the headlight bulbs on a 2004 Toyota Kluger is a fairly straightforward process, but it is worth doing right to avoid issues down the track. Over time, halogen bulbs wear out due to the filament gradually thinning as it heats and cools. This might cause the lights to dim or eventually fail altogether. For regular maintenance, it is recommended to periodically inspect the headlight bulbs to see if they are still bright and functioning correctly. Replacing both headlight bulbs at the same time is often advised, as this keeps the lighting balanced and reduces the likelihood of uneven wear causing one side to go out unexpectedly.

When it is time to replace the headlight bulbs, the 2004 Kluger owner should look for bulbs that meet Toyota's specifications. This typically means halogen bulbs with the right wattage and connector type for the vehicle's headlight assembly. Using bulbs that are not compatible can cause poor light output, electrical issues, or even damage to the headlight housing. Always consult the owner's manual or a reliable parts catalog to confirm the exact part number. For the 2004 Kluger, common replacement bulbs include H7 or 9006 types, but it's essential to double-check as variations may exist depending on the specific model or market.

The actual replacement process is usually simple, involving opening the hood, locating the back of the headlight assembly, and removing the bulb cover or dust cap. The old bulb can be disconnected by releasing any retaining clips or tabs, then swapped out with the new one. Care should be taken not to touch the glass part of the new halogen bulb with bare fingers, because oils from the skin can cause hot spots and shorten the bulb's lifespan. Using gloves or a clean cloth is a good practice.

Besides replacement, headlight bulb maintenance includes cleaning the headlight lenses themselves. Over time, the plastic covers can become hazy, affecting light output and beam clarity. Polishing or restoring the lenses can greatly improve the headlights' effectiveness without replacing the bulbs prematurely. Some 2004 Toyota Klugers may also benefit from a quick electrical check if multiple bulbs are dimming or failing, to rule out wiring problems or alternator issues that might affect lighting performance.

For anyone servicing their 2004 Toyota Kluger, it pays to consider the headlight bulbs as part of the regular vehicle upkeep. Good lighting is a vital safety feature, and ensuring the bulbs are bright and reliable should never be overlooked. Whether it's swapping out burnt-out bulbs before a road trip or simply checking them during routine servicing, proper attention will keep the Kluger's headlights shining strong on every journey.
